# Implementation Plan - Direct SNOMED Indication Mapping
## Project Overview
Extend the pathway analysis application to use direct SNOMED code matching from GP records to:
1. **Improve directorate assignment** - Use diagnosis-based directorate as primary method
2. **Add indication-based icicle chart** - New chart type showing Trust → Search_Term → Drug → Pathway
### Data Source
`data/drug_snomed_mapping_enriched.csv` - 163K rows mapping:
- Drug → Indication → TA_ID → Search_Term → SNOMEDCode → PrimaryDirectorate
### Key Design Decisions
| Aspect | Decision |
|--------|----------|
| Primary directorate method | Diagnosis-based (SNOMED match → PrimaryDirectorate) |
| Fallback | department_identification() chain |
| Grouping level | `Search_Term` column (187 unique values) |
| Chart types | Two: "By Directory" and "By Indication" (user toggle) |
| No-match display | Show assigned directorate in indication chart (mixed labels) |
| Multiple matches | Use most recent SNOMED code by GP record date |
| Data storage | SQLite table `ref_drug_snomed_mapping`, accessed at ingestion |

## Reference
### Current Pathway Hierarchy (Directory-based)
```
Root (N&W ICS)
└── Trust (NNUH, QEH, JPH, etc.)
└── Directory (RHEUMATOLOGY, OPHTHALMOLOGY, etc.)
└── Drug (ADALIMUMAB, RANIBIZUMAB, etc.)
└── Pathway (drug sequences)
```
### New Pathway Hierarchy (Indication-based)
```
Root (N&W ICS)
└── Trust (NNUH, QEH, JPH, etc.)
└── Search_Term (rheumatoid arthritis, macular degeneration, etc.)
│ OR Directorate (RHEUMATOLOGY - for unmatched patients)
└── Drug (ADALIMUMAB, RANIBIZUMAB, etc.)
└── Pathway (drug sequences)
```
